WebJan 4, 2016 · Data breach notification obligation. Since 1 January 2016, the data breach notification obligation has entered into force. This obligation means that organisations (companies as well as governments) must immediately notify the Dutch Data Protection Authority as soon as they experience a serious data breach. WebUnder the Notifiable Data Breaches scheme, an organisation or agency that must comply with Australian privacy law has to tell you if a data breach is likely to cause you serious harm. Examples of serious harm include: identity theft, which can affect your finances and credit report. financial loss through fraud.

WebA covered entity’s breach notification obligations differ based on whether the breach affects 500 or more individuals or fewer than 500 individuals. If the number of individuals affected by a breach is uncertain at the time of submission, the covered entity should provide an estimate, and, if it discovers additional information, submit ...
